TUSD Launches Electric Bus Pilot Program with Grants
Staff Report / Tucsonlocal.org
Tucson Unified School District (TUSD) has officially launched an electric bus pilot program, backed by over $6 million in grants and rebates. The program includes the introduction of 10 electric school buses along with the necessary infrastructure such as EV chargers and charging stations to support this initiative.
Funding for this project has come from the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) and rebates from Tucson Electric Power. In addition, TUSD has partnered with Schneider Electric to bring this program to fruition.
On a related note, TUSD recently held a press conference where nearly $4 million in federal funding for zero-emission electric buses was highlighted. The event featured support from Tucson Electric Power, the EPA, and City of Tucson Mayor Regina Romero, who emphasized the importance of healthier transportation options and potential cost savings associated with this shift.
During the conference, students from John B. Wright Elementary School also participated, sharing their research and enthusiasm for alternative energy and its implications for the future.
